The Fine Print: T&Cs That Actually Matter

Nobody likes reading terms. I get it. But with a 5 free spins 2026 offer, you have to glance at a few key numbers. Otherwise, you might win a tenner and never be able to withdraw it. Here is the stuff I always check:

  • Wagering Requirements: If you win £2 from your spins, you might need to bet that £2 40 times before you can cash out. Look for low numbers (35x or less).
  • Max Cashout: A lot of these free spin offers cap your winnings. You might win £100, but the terms say “Max cashout £50”. It is annoying, but it is the rule.
  • Game Restrictions: Those 5 free spins might only work on one specific slot. You cannot use them on any game you like. Check which game is attached.
  • Time Limits: Some sites give you 24 hours to use the spins and then another 72 hours to meet the wagering. If you miss the window, the bonus and any winnings vanish.

Do I need to deposit to get 5 free spins in 2026?

Not always. Some are truly ‘no deposit’ spins. You sign up and they credit your account. Others require a minimum deposit of £10 to trigger the spins. Read the promotion text carefully.

Can I withdraw my winnings immediately?

Rarely. You usually have to meet the wagering requirement first. For a 5 free spins 2026 offer, the wagering is usually on the winnings, not the spin value. So if you win £5, you might need to bet £150 (30x) before withdrawal.

Are these offers for existing players only?

Both. Some are welcome offers for new UK players. Others are ‘Reload’ bonuses for regulars. Check if the offer says ‘New players only’ or ‘18+ existing players’.
